Commonwealth Conference in Rwanda Postponed Again

For the second time now, the London based common wealth Secretariat has postponed the 2021 CHOGM meeting that was rescheduled for June 2021. Initially, CHOGM was scheduled for June 2020 but was cancelled and postponed to 2021 due to the presence of the deadly corona virus that was spreading like wild fire all over the world. This time round, no specific date has been set for the common wealth heads of governments meeting but we keep hopeful. The reason for the postponement of this long waited event is the remaining impact of the deadly covid19 pandemic which hit the whole world since December 2019 starting from China. The cancelling of the Common Wealth Heads of Governments meeting was announced by Patricia Scotland, the London based common earth Secretariat on Friday 8th 2021. Scotland said that bringing Commonwealth leaders together at this ti8me when the deadly pandemic is still roaming around is not good. “ And while it is with deep disappointment and regret that we cannot bring Commonwealth leaders together at this time to discuss may of these critical issues, we must be mindful of the huge risks large meetings pose to all.” said Scotland.

In the same way, the president of Rwanda H, E Paul Kagame confirmed the cancellation of CHOGM. In tis national address, Paul Kagame said “The decision to postpone CHOGM for the second time has not been taken lightly. The health and welfare of all commonwealth citizens at this critical time must take precedence. We look forward to welcoming the Commonwealth family to Kigali for CHOGM at the appropriate time” The Commonwealth Secretariat also thanked President Kagame, the government of Rwanda and citizens for the readiness, support, patience and professionalism to host the Common wealth Heads of States Meeting. Scotland also thanked United Kingdom and India who have been hit so hard by the pandemic.

The conclusion to cancel CHOGM meeting was drawn after a critical review of the all the available evidence and risk assessment with the World Health Organization (WHO) and their risk assessment tool
Rwanda Development Board had initially announced her readiness to host the heads of states from 54 countries in a safe environment despite the existence of covid19. However, the new wave of the pandemic across the member states has made it impossible for Heads of Sates to Travel. Is Rwanda Open for Tourism?

YES, Rwanda, the beautiful Land of a thousand hills is open for tourism despite the cancellation of CHOGM. Tours and travel activities in Rwanda were reopened in June 2020 allowing in all travelers from different corners of the world. However, travelers checking into Rwanda are required to have negative covid19 test results taken 72 hours before. Clients are also asked to do another covid19 test upon arrival at Kigali International airport. More so, clients departing from Rwanda are also checked to ensure no post covid19 cases go out of Rwanda. Any traveler found positive under goes treatment on his/her bill.

Mountain gorilla trekking:
Rwanda gorilla safarisRwanda is one of the three countries, which shelter the endangered mountain gorillas. Gorillas in Rwanda live in the bamboo forests of Volcanoes National Park located in Northwestern Rwanda. There are 10-habituated gorilla families in Volcanoes National Park each visited by 8 people. Each gorilla trekking permit in Rwanda costs $1500, which makes Rwanda a luxury gorilla tour destination. Chimpanzee Trekking: Enjoy guided chimpanzee trekking tours in Nyungwe Forest National Park for yet another interesting primate experience in southwestern Rwanda. Chimpanzee trekking is second to gorilla trekking for most travelers to Rwanda. The aerial canopy walk accompanies a chimpanzee tour in Nyungwe Forest, which make the experience more enjoyable.

Golden Monkey trekking: Also done in Volcanoes National Park, golden monkey trekking is yet another interesting, a must do activity on your safari to Rwanda. Two communities of golden monkeys have been habituated for trekking in Volcanoes National Park.

Game Viewing: Experience the big five game on your Rwanda safari to Akagera National Park. Day and night game drives in the savannahs of Akagera National Park offer you specular views of numerous wild animals grazing and predators hunting. Expect to see numerous wild animals including Elephants. Lions, Leopards, Giraffes, Zebras, Waterbucks, Warthogs, Hippos and Rhinos, and Buffalos among others.
